DescriptionHeap-based buffer overflow in the exif_entry_fix function (aka the tag fixup routine) in libexif/exif-entry.c in libexif 0.6.18 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service or possibly execute arbitrary code via an invalid EXIF image. NOTE: some of these details are obtained from third party information.

Red Hat2009-11-23Tomas HogerNot vulnerable. This issue did not affect the versions of libexif as shipped with Red Hat Enterprise Linux 4, or 5.
